Santorinin has been rumbling for a few weeks now. The swarm quakes with values of more than 4 on the Richter scale sometimes shake the holiday paradise with its white, cube -shaped houses even every minute, which extend to the ridge of the cliffs. Thousands of residents have left the Greek island – they fear that there could be a main quake. Premier Kyriako’s Mitsotakis ordered the schools to be closed on Santorin and the neighboring islands this week.
